eAdvantage User Manual (15PL1033 Rev. 7, July 2022)
1. SAFETY
WARNINGS
Federal Law restricts this device to sale by or on the order of a
physician.
The eAdvantage® shall only be used by qualifi ed healthcare
professionals trained in its use for the purposes specifi ed under
“Intended Use”.
The eAdvantage® system is designed for patient self-administration.
Never attach the face mask to the patient using a head harness.
The eAdvantage® shall not be used in oxygen rich nor fl ammable
gases or anaesthetic agents environments. Keep away from open
ames, sparks and grease/oil.
It is recommended to use cylinders that are at least 1/4 full. Always
turn ON the cylinder valve slowly and fully.
The nitrous oxide cylinder should be operated in an upright position.
If the nitrous oxide cylinder is in a valve-down position while the post
valve is open, liquid may be expelled through the vent passages. This
liquid, Nitrous Oxide, can cause burns by freezing on exposed skin.
Never allow oil or grease to come into contact with any part of the
cylinders, regulators or eAdvantage® system.
Always use the checklist to ensure that all components are
reassembled correctly and that all disposable items are replaced.
Before use on a patient, the settings of the delivered gas should be
checked to ensure they are in accordance with the intended use.
It is recommended to use an oxygen monitor complying with ISO
80601-2-55 whenever the gas mixer is in use by connecting it to the
gas outlet on the device between the device and the circuit.
This device must be used with the O-Two™ Breathing Circuit,
01CV8037. It is recommended to connect the expiratory tubing of
the circuit to an Anaesthetic Gas Scavenging System complying with
ISO 80601-2-13
If the alarm sounds continuously, immediately discontinue use and
shut OFF the gas supply.
After use, always turn OFF the cylinders to ensure that gas cylinders
with su cient volume are attached before returning the unit to its
normal storage position.
After use always turn OFF the device.
Do not disassemble any part of the unit except where described
in this manual as any unauthorized disassembly will invalidate the
warranty.
